MAIN:  The Power of Antioxidants.  Antioxidants are man-made or natural substances that may prevent or delay some types of cell damage from free radicals. Antioxidants are found in many foods, including fruits and vegetables and some studies show that people with low intakes of antioxidant-rich fruits and vegetables are at a greater risk for developing chronic conditions.
